The poet's flower: Rosa canina, or dog rose or eglantine. Photo taken by me today, around noon, in my favourite Parisian park. As it was a bit windy, I put my hand on the branch in order to prevent the beautiful dog rose to oscillate too much while I was taking this picture.
A sprig of rosa canina was one of the gifts rewarding poets for their literary excellence during the Middle Age, at the Academy of Floral Games in France.
